If i was going "intae the toon" tae watch the game ,Scotts Bar ( known as Ma Scotts) at the West End of Rose Street would be an option.
Not expensive either.
Its no a big boozer,though. I would be getting there early for a seat.
On the Jinglin Geordie,it is down Fleshmarket Close between Cockburn Street and Market Street.
Known back in the day as The Suburban Bar
